Description

As the Easter Rebellion looms, tension mounts in the rain-soaked streets of Dublin.

Tension is also ratcheting up at home. Pat Dumay is a Catholic and an Irish patriot. His relentlessly pious mother pursues her own private war with his stepfather, a man sunk in religious speculation and drink.

Meanwhile Pat's Protestant soldier cousin, Andrew Chase-White, puzzles out his complex emotions about Ireland and the girl he loves.

Weaving between them moves Millie Kinnard: fast, feminist, and only just respectable.
